REPORT: Steelers Get Massive Update on Aaron Rodgers Future

Steelers get major update on Aaron Rodgers.

The Pittsburgh Steelers are expected to sign Aaron Rodgers this weekend.

Steelers insiders Adam Crowley, Pat Bostick, and Dorin Dickerson of The Fan Morning Show reported on Thursday morning that Rodgers is set to sign. And, Rodgers is set to be in Pittsburgh to sign this weekend.

“Breaking news, exclusive to The Fan Morning Show, this is not a drill, this is real,” Crowley said. “Aaron Rodgers is expected to be in town tonight, with the expectation of him signing this weekend. This is a big one. This is the real thing, this is not speculation, this is what we have been told. This weekend should be Rodgers’ weekend in Pittsburgh.”

Rodgers ‘ return to the Steelers was expected, but Pittsburgh had hoped he would have signed before the NFL Draft. Yet, after some time, the veteran quarterback has reportedly agreed to come back. It’s likely this will be his final NFL season.

Rodgers signed a one-year, $13.65 million contract with the Steelers last season, and the veteran had success. He led Pittsburgh to an AFC North title and a playoff berth, but the Steelers lost in the Wild Card round to the Houston Texans.

Rodgers threw for 3,322 yards, 24 touchdowns, and 7 interceptions last season, showing he can still play at a high-level at 42-years-old.


Steelers Owner Expected Rodgers Decision Soon

Pittsburgh had hoped Rodgers would sign before the NFL Draft, but that didn’t happen.

The week after the NFL Draft, Steelers owner Art Rooney spoke to NFL Network and said he expected a Rodgers decision in the very near future.

“We’ve been in contact with Aaron on a regular basis. He’s been keeping us up to date on his plans. Even though I thought it probably would have been concluded by now, I think we will come to a conclusion here in the next few weeks,” Rooney said to NFL Network.

While the Steelers were waiting for Rodgers’ decision, Pittsburgh placed the rare UFA tender on him. It was a move the Steelers felt was necessary, but Pittsburgh remained confident Rodgers would be back.

“The main thing that the tender gives us is the potential for a comp pick if Aaron would choose to go to another team. We don’t expect that, but by the same token, you never know,” Rooney said about the Steelers placing the unrestricted free-agent tender on Rodgers. “It’s just something that we had an opportunity to protect, if needed. The deadline was Monday, so if we were going to do it, we had to pull the trigger on Monday.

“We alerted Aaron and his representative that we were going to do it. Not a real big deal, but it’s just something that, in the unlikely event that he goes somewhere else, we are eligible for a comp pick in that situation.”

Rodgers is a four-time NFL MVP.


Rodgers Spoke to Mike McCarthy

Pittsburgh hired Rodgers’ former Green Bay Packers head coach, Mike McCarthy, which many felt meant the veteran quarterback would be back.

However, Rodgers had been taking his time, and speaking on The Pat McAfee Show, the veteran said he has spoken to McCarthy since he was hired as the head coach.

“I’ve talked to Mike (McCarthy). I’ve talked to (general manager) Omar (Khan). There’s been no deadline that’s been put in front of me,” Rodgers said a week before NFL free agency officially begins. “There’s no contract offer or anything. So there’s nothing that I’m having to debate between. I’m a free agent. …

“I love Mike, and Mike and I have kept in contact over the years. I’ve had conversations with Omar. I think Omar really enjoyed having me there. I think the guys had a positive response to our time together. But again, there hasn’t been any deadline set on me.”

Rodgers is a 10-time Pro Bowler.
